U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) has released the latest numbers relating to the volume of H-1B specialty occupation visa petitions that it has received, requesting approvals during the H-1B 2011 Fiscal Year.

Employers commonly use the H-1B category to hire professionals who have unique skill sets or education in hard to find niches including but not limited to sectors of the scientific, engineering, computer science, finance, or marketing fields. H-1B extension petitions are not subject to the H-1B cap, and some employers, such as colleges and universities, are exempt from the H-1B annual limits entirely.
